Those that do liquid pre-op diet...Question

I start my pre-op diet on Thursday. My allowable food is 3 shakes a day 1 control bar, unlimited liquids, sugar free jello, fat-free broth. My PA told me that I could have veggies, but I'm concerned what kind I can have. I'm assuming I can have raw or cooked(steamed) but nothing on it. Would you assume that as well? I want to follow the diet to a tee so I have no issues when I go in for surgery.

Every Surgeon has different requirements.

Best to call your doctors office and check

I would bet no starchy veggies are allowed

I drank 3-4 Slimfasts a day, and was allowed a lean meat and green veggies as a dinner. Best to check with you Dr. since every Dr has different pre op instructions.
